Output 53e4abea8c539979169143bf5180247a4815e8f3252d1e7d1273b7fd89182dcb:0

value
415146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ec2757c44fa038ff790e38fd54973a6526cd428 OP_EQUAL
address
34Vf9YNv1mcxq75DdZH42A7KFjMwwifRST
transaction
53e4abea8c539979169143bf5180247a4815e8f3252d1e7d1273b7fd89182dcb
spent
true